用途
importvol
コマンドは、テープ・ライブラリのインポート/エクスポート装置から記憶域要素に1つ以上のボリュームを移動する場合に使用します。このコマンドは、インポート/エクスポート・スロットのあるライブラリに対してのみサポートされます。
importvol
コマンドは、次の点でmovevolコマンドと異なります。
テープ・ライブラリ・マネージャによって、使用される移動先の記憶域要素が決定される。
テープ内容を移動中に確認できる。
1つのコマンドで複数のテープを移動できる。
前提条件
importvol
コマンドを使用するには、デバイスの管理およびデバイスの状態変更(manage devices and change device state)権を備えている必要があります。
使用方法
importvol
コマンドを受け取るライブラリに正常に機能する有効なバーコードがある場合、unlabeled
オプションを指定することはできません。かわりに、インポートされるボリューム上のバーコードが読み取られて、ボリューム・データベース内での検索が試みられます。
データベース内で一致するレコードが見つかれば、そのレコードがターゲットの記憶域要素に関連付けられます。データベース内でバーコードが見つからなければ、スクラッチ・レコードが作成され、関連付けられたボリュームはunknown
とマークされます。
構文
importvol::=
importvol [ --library/-L libraryname | --drive/-D drivename ] [ --identify/-i | --import/-m | --unlabeled/-u ] [ --obtaropt/-o obtar-option ]... iee-range
意味
テープをインポートするテープ・ライブラリの名前を指定します。テープ・ライブラリを指定すると、テープ・ライブラリ内にあるすべての空の記憶域要素が有効な移動先となります。リクエストを実行できるだけの十分な移動先がない場合は、コマンドを完全に処理できなかったことがレポートされます。
--library
または--drive
を指定しない場合は、libraryまたはdrive変数の値が使用されます。テープ・ライブラリとテープ・ドライブのいずれの設定も取得できない場合は、警告が発行されます。
テープをインポートするテープ・ライブラリのテープ・ドライブの名前を指定します。テープ・ドライブを指定すると、有効な移動先はテープ・ドライブの使用リスト内の記憶域要素のみに制限されます。
--library
または--drive
を指定しない場合は、libraryまたはdrive変数の値が使用されます。テープ・ライブラリとテープ・ドライブのいずれの設定も取得できない場合は、警告が発行されます。
各ボリュームのボリュームIDが読み取られます。このオプションは、identifyvolコマンドを実行することと同じです。このオプションでは、テープ・ドライブの指定が必要です。
すべてのボリュームのバックアップ・イメージ・ラベルが読み取られます。このオプションは、別の管理ドメイン内のボリュームをインポートする場合に使用できます。このオプションでは、テープ・ドライブの指定が必要です。
インポートするすべてのボリュームをラベル付け解除済としてマークします。このオプションは、--identify
または--import
と組み合せて使用することはできません。
importvol
コマンドを受け取るライブラリに正常に機能する有効なバーコード・リーダーがある場合、unlabeled
オプションを使用することはできません。
注意: このオプションでは、実際にはボリュームのラベル付けは解除されません。insertvol unlabeled コマンドと同じです。 |
ボリュームの読取り時にobtarに渡されるobtarオプションを指定します。たとえば、-J
を指定すると、デバッグ・モードが有効になり、バックアップおよびリストア記録に詳細が記述されます。obtarオプションの詳細は、「obtarのオプション」を参照してください。このオプションは、--identify
および--import
オプションと組み合せた指定のみ有効です。
インポート対象のボリュームが入っているインポート/エクスポート要素の範囲を指定します。iee-range
の許容値は、「iee-range」を参照してください。
例
例2-39 ボリュームのインポート
この例では、インポート要素iee1、iee2およびiee3にあるボリュームをテープ・ライブラリlib2にインポートします。
ob> lsvol --long --library lib2 Inventory of library lib2: in mte: vacant in 1: vacant in 2: vacant in 3: vacant in 4: vacant in iee1: volume VOL000003, barcode DEV423, oid 111, 47711360 kb remaining, lastse 1 in iee2: unlabeled, barcode DEV424, oid 114, lastse 1 in iee3: unlabeled, barcode DEV425, oid 115, lastse 2 in dte: vacant ob> importvol --library lib2 iee1-3 ob> lsvol --long --library lib2 Inventory of library lib2: in mte: vacant in 1: volume VOL000003, barcode DEV423, oid 111, 47711360 kb remaining in 2: unlabeled, barcode DEV424, oid 114 in 3: unlabeled, barcode DEV425, oid 115 in 4: vacant in iee1: vacant in iee2: vacant in iee3: vacant in dte: vacant